Back Blurb- War-weary & disillusioned, Forrest York returned home to the provincial town that had once so cruelly shunned him. But he couldn't forget the bewitching, golden-haired beauty who'd dared to befriend him when no one else would, & whose innocent desire had captured his love-starved heart forever. Now the respectable Lady Thorpe, his elusive Lisbet, was even more beyond his reach. Until her forbidden caress rekindled the fires of their long-lost passion, & left him burning to make her his once more with all the raging hunger that still blazed in both their souls!

How could she ever forget the man who'd awakened her deepest desires? But their searing nights of passionate loving had ended in disgrace when Lisbet's tyrannical father uncovered their clandestine affair. Wild with fury, he'd banished Forrest from their estate & forced Lisbet to exile abroad. But now her long-ago lover was back- more mysterious & devilishly seductive than ever. This time, Lisbet vowed that nothing would keep them apart...not even the secret she barbored in her soul. And, as desires reignited in Forrest's sensual embrace, she knew she would never deny him anything again. For she was forever his, forever a captive of love's secret fire.
